Overview
Tess Partners is a newly founded consulting agency built by a team of experienced professionals who have led major projects in other agencies and worked closely with state-level organizations. Combining strategic insight with hands-on expertise, Tess Partners focuses on building meaningful partnerships and driving sustainable growth. They approached Creative Cycle to craft a brand identity that reflects their credibility, collaboration, and forward-thinking vision — establishing a strong foundation for their launch.

01
Challenge
As a new agency entering a competitive space, Tess Partners needed a visual identity that communicated both experience and innovation. The challenge was to create a conceptually rich logo inspired by their name — Tess, derived from “tessellate,” meaning distinct elements forming a cohesive whole — while also developing a consistent brand system that could extend across digital and social platforms. Additionally, the brand required a modern, responsive website that showcased their capabilities and values with clarity and professionalism.

02
Solution
Creative Cycle began with a concept exploration phase, presenting multiple logo directions based on tessellation — using geometric shapes like triangles, squares, and rhombuses to symbolize structure, collaboration, and unity. Through several review and feedback sessions, we refined the chosen concept into a final mark featuring an upward-pointing arrow, representing progress and forward momentum.
From there, we expanded the identity into a cohesive visual system, building a set of icons and patterns derived from the logo’s geometry. To bring the brand to life online, we designed and developed the Tess Partners website using Framer, ensuring a sleek, responsive, and easy-to-manage digital experience that fully reflects the new brand’s clarity and sophistication.

03
Impact
The resulting brand identity and website positioned Tess Partners as a confident, modern, and capable agency from day one. The geometric visuals convey unity and progress, while the digital experience highlights their expertise and professionalism. Through close collaboration and a thoughtful creative process, Creative Cycle helped Tess Partners launch with a distinct identity that communicates trust, purpose, and forward-thinking energy.
